Record 1, Textual support, English
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 DEF
An accidentally established connection between two points in an electric circuit such as when a tree limb or an animal bridge the gap between two conductors causing an overload of current on the line resulting in the melting of lines, blown fuses, and the faulty operation of protective devices such as reclosures and circuit breakers. 5, record 1, English, - short%20circuit
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Although usually accidental a short circuit may be intentional. 6, record 1, English, - short%20circuit
